    If you have an older sibling who is 2-4, a lifestyle add-on may be a great fit for your family! Toddlers and small kiddos can have a hard time sitting and smiling for a traditional photo. In a lifestyle newborn session, you get a much more relaxed and interactive session. Less posing, more ability to move around. And because we have fewer restrictions, older siblings are much more inclined to participate.

    Expecting a baby? Here are some helpful things to remember when booking your Arizona newborn session!

    • Newborn sessions take place 7-14 days after the baby has been born in my studio.
    • You can book your newborn session as early as 12 weeks into your pregnancy!
    • Our calendar books up 3-5 months in advance. Sometimes we have last-minute openings, however, it’s always best to book your newborn session in advance.
    • We provide everything for your session. Outfits, props, headbands, and more.
    • We offer full service at my studio. I offer prints, wall art, albums, and more.
    • I am fully trained to handle your babe in the safest possible way. Their comfort and safety are my number 1 concern!

  • What is a Fresh 48 Session?

    What is a Fresh 48 Session?

    What is a fresh 48 session? Let’s talk about it!

    Fresh 48 sessions are done in the hospital within 24-48 hours of birth. This depends on the type of birth you have and the length of your stay. Fresh 48 sessions are un-posed and focus on your baby’s freshness. The newborn curls, soft skin, and little toes. Fresh 48 sessions are great for those who prefer a more organic feel in their photos.

    Fresh 48 sessions are offered with photos and the option to add a video. These sessions are meant for immediate family only. Meaning parents and kiddos. A lot of parents use this as a way to document their older kiddos meeting the newest addition to the family.

    When should I take my maternity pictures?

    For those looking to capture the essence of pregnancy through photography, timing is crucial. I  suggest scheduling a maternity photo session between the 26th and 34th weeks of pregnancy. This timeframe ensures that your baby bump is beautifully rounded and prominently displayed, showcasing the full beauty of this special stage while you remain comfortable and mobile. The majority of our pregnant mothers reach out early in their second trimester to get their maternity session on the calendar.

    There are some things to consider however. If you’re having multiples, you should shoot closer to 20-23 weeks. If you’re a mother of 2+, I’d also recommend scheduling sooner as you tend to show sooner in subsequent pregnancies.     What Are the Different Set-Ups Used in Studio Maternity Sessions?

    In studio maternity photography, I use three distinct set-ups  to capture the unique beauty and bond of your motherhood journey. Each offers a different aesthetic, catering to various stylistic preferences.

    1. White Backdrop 

    The first set-up utilizes a pristine white backdrop. This configuration creates a bright, timeless look that beautifully highlights the emotional connection between mother and child. The simplicity of the white-on-white theme brings a peaceful elegance to the images. This setting is versatile, allowing for poses either in a lace gown, an all-white dress, or even artistically styled nudes with mindful covering techniques.

    2. Black Backdrop

    The second option features a deep black backdrop, perfect for crafting dramatic, high-contrast fine art photographs. This set-up is ideal for accentuating the pregnant form with strategic lighting, creating powerful, striking visuals. Typically, these sessions are shot in the nude, focusing on the contours and essence of pregnancy.

    3. Gray Backdrop

    Lastly, the gray backdrop offers a classic yet subtle option, often used together with draperies or tasteful nude poses. This set-up is particularly favored for converting images into black and white during post-production, adding texture and depth for added visual interest. The gray tones provide a balanced background that can deliver both drama and softness. Because this color is so versatile, this is one of our most chosen backdrops.
